dfkt.net
当前位置:首页 >> 如何设置PLSQL DEvElopEr 字符集 >>

如何设置PLSQL DEvElopEr 字符集

设置PL/SQL Developer 字符集2011-01-06 14:45我安装的是PLSQL Developer(版本7.1.4)绿色版,执行SQL发现弹出的错误提示对话框都是??表示,显示不出正确的提示信息.后来才明白是跟服务器的字符集不匹配的问题.方法如下:1、查询oracle server端的字符集.打开SQL Window输入下面SQL查询服务端的字符集.select userenv('language') from dual;2、我的电脑中环境变量界面,在系统变量中新加:变量名:NLS_LANG变量值:SIMPLIFIED CHINESE_CHINA.ZHS16GBK其中的变量值跟服务器查询到得一致即可.

使用plsql工具开发oracle程序时,连接不同的oracle服务器时需要设置相应的字符集环境,否则要查询数据库中中文时就会出现乱码.http://jingyan.baidu.com/article/ff42efa93a68d9c19e2202de.html?st=2&os=0&bd_page_type=1&net_type=1

您好.位置:HKEY_LOCAL_MACHINE\SOFTWARE\ORACLE\HOME\NSL_LANG将这个参数的值改成你数据存放的字符集如果还有问题,可以继续追问,感谢.

在windows中创 建一个名为“NLS_LANG”的系统环境变量,设置其值为“SIMPLIFIED CHINESE_CHINA.ZHS16GBK”,然后重新启动 pl/sql developer,这样检索出来的中文内容就不会是乱码了.如果想转换为UTF8字符集,可以赋予“NLS_LANG”为 “AMERICAN_AMERICA.UTF8”,然后重新启动 pl/sql developer.其它字符集设置同上

展开全部1. 进入MSDOS 模式,2. 输入 sqlplus user/pwd as sysdba3. 输入 select * from nls_database_parameters; 就可以获得NLS 语音集 或者直接采用P/L Sql developer , Oracle Sql Developer, SQL navigator 之类的工具在其SQL界面输入 select * from nls_database_parameters; 即可获得

1、查询Oracle server端的字符集.打开PLSQL的查询窗口中输入下面SQL查询语句.select userenv('language') from dual;得到的服务器字符集为:SIMPLIFIED CHINESE_CHINA.ZHS16GBK2、我的电脑中环境变量界面,在系统变量中新加:变量名:NLS_LANG变量值:SIMPLIFIED CHINESE_CHINA.ZHS16GBK变量值跟服务器查询到的值一致即可.

、查询oracle server端的字符集.打开SQL Window输入下面SQL查询服务端的字符集

三个地方的字符集同步相同就可以,数据库服务器上的无法修改,以此为标准,修改注册表中的以及环境变量新建一个字符集,三个统一了,一般是不会有问题的.希望能帮到你

请参考下图: 主要是NLS和encoding.NLS的话要修改注册表的

在windows中创 建一个名为“NLS_LANG”的系统环境变量,设置其值为“SIMPLIFIED CHINESE_CHINA.ZHS16GBK”,然后重新启动 pl/sql developer,这样检索出来的中文内容就不会是乱码了.如果想转换为UTF8字符集,可以赋予“NLS_LANG”为 “AMERICAN_AMERICA.UTF8”,然后重新启动 pl/sql developer.其它字符集设置同上

网站首页 | 网站地图
All rights reserved Powered by www.dfkt.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com